Flooring Calculator Pro is a utility app for contractors and DIY renovators that performs real-time area and material quantity conversions.

Key features
Calculates area and material quantities by converting between imperial and metric units in real time.
Supports calculations using centimeters, meters, inches, feet, and yards for both dimensions and area.
Provides area and material quantity results immediately upon input of width and length.
How much does it cost?
The app is currently distributed as a free utility with no observable in-app purchases or subscription gates.

The app has not received a single update since its initial launch in January 2024. With no activity for over 15 months, the development momentum is classified as zombie status. There is no evidence of ongoing maintenance, feature development, or live operations.
